Govt has no info on foreign spies.

Mar 10, 2017


The Home Ministry and the police have no information on the number of foreign spies in Malaysia.

This is because no countries have ever declared anything about their intelligence spies to our govt.

However, the govt will intensify efforts to gather intelligence, to ensure spy-related incidents such as the assassination of the North Korean at KLIA 2 does not recur.

Meanwhile, the IGP says police will not investigate a viral video of a man, claiming to be the son of the slain North Korean.

He says they have viewed the 40 second video, and decided that there is nothing to investigate further.
